Congenital varicella of the upper limb. A preventable disaster

J Hand Surg Br. 1995 Feb;20(1):115-7. doi: 10.1016/s0266-7681(05)80029-4.

Abstract

Two patients with a rare form of congenital varicella involving the upper limb are described. The spectrum of disease, pathophysiology, principles of management and prevention are discussed.
